你对Java 8新特性Lambda表达式有何理解?
Lambda表达式是Java 8引入的一种新的编程模式,它使得编写高度简化的函数或者方法变得更容易。
在Lambda表达式中,我们可以用->
符号来定义函数,参数写在箭头后。例如:
// 定义一个接受两个整数并返回它们之和的Lambda表达式
(int a, int b) -> a + b;
Lambda表达式的主要优点是代码简洁、可读性强,尤其是在需要进行函数式编程时,Lambda表达式的应用尤为广泛。
Lambda表达式是Java 8引入的一种新的编程模式,它使得编写高度简化的函数或者方法变得更容易。
在Lambda表达式中,我们可以用->
符号来定义函数,参数写在箭头后。例如:
// 定义一个接受两个整数并返回它们之和的Lambda表达式
(int a, int b) -> a + b;
Lambda表达式的主要优点是代码简洁、可读性强,尤其是在需要进行函数式编程时,Lambda表达式的应用尤为广泛。
Java 8的许多新特性旨在提升编程的效率和灵活性,主要体现在以下几个方面: 1. **函数式接口** (Functional Interface):这是Java 8新增的一
Lambda表达式是Java 8引入的一种新的编程模式,它使得编写高度简化的函数或者方法变得更容易。 在Lambda表达式中,我们可以用`->`符号来定义函数,参数写在箭头后
Lambda表达式是Java 8引入的一项重要新特性,它使得函数的定义和使用变得更加简洁高效。 在传统代码中,一个独立的函数可能这样定义: ```java public v
摘要 一篇让你搞懂lambda表达式、函数式接口、方法引用、Optional这些JAVA8的新特性及相互间关系。下图是本文的内容概要 ![在这里插入图片描述][w...
文章目录 前言 函数式接口 基本格式 简单示例 作用域 Map.forEach() Stream中的 lambda 双冒号
Lambda表达式 用来替代匿名函数,可以将一个函数赋值给一个变量作为参数传入另一个函数,java的闭包 原则:可推导就是可省略,比如说参数类型,返回值 //
Java8新特性--Lambda表达式 一、简介 二、Lambda表达式语法 2.1:无参,无返回值,Lambda 体只需一条语句
摘要: Lambda表达式是Java SE 8中一个重要的新特性。lambda表达式允许你通过表达式来代替 功能接口。 关于名称 lambda表达式所使用的运算符是 -
\\\前言: 接上一篇 JAVA8新特性之(函数式接口):http://blog.csdn.net/xinghuo0007/article/details/78595
Lambda表达式 1.举例 (o1,o2) -> Integer.compare(o1,o2) 2.格式 \->:lambda操作符或箭头操作符 \->左边
还没有评论,来说两句吧...